How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Maplewood?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Maplewood Studio Apartments | $1,729 | $1,145 | $2,729 |
Maplewood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,852 | $1,375 | $3,086 |
Maplewood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,280 | $1,495 | $3,875 |
Maplewood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,744 | $1,968 | $3,407 |
Maplewood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,327 | $2,155 | $5,822 |

Cheapest Available Maplewood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the Maplewood area of Renton, WA is a Studio unit found at Riviera Apartments priced from $1,180. Divine Suites at Downtown Renton has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$1,295. Here are the most affordable Maplewood apartments for rent in Renton, WA: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Riviera Apartments | Studio Layout 1 | Studio,1BA | $1,180 |
Divine Suites at Downtown Renton | 0BR/1.0BA | Studio,1BA | $1,295 |
Copper Ridge | A1 | 1BR,1BA | $1,475 |
Maplewood Park | STDO | Studio,1BA | $1,479 |
Constellation | Vela | 1BR,1BA | $1,490 |
